President Bush apparently thought so when he ended a news conference Wednesday with his host, Romanian President Traian Basescu.

"Thank you. Thank you very much," Bush told reporters, a code phrase that means, "That's it, folks."

Typically, as a matter of courtesy and protocol, the host decides when such an event is over. But Bush has been known to ignore that practice.

...

Then there was Wednesday's abrupt moment in Romania, when Bush figured the question-and-answer session was done. He strolled over to Basescu and asked if he was ready to take a walk by the water.

"Just a moment," Basescu interjected politely.

Oh.

"He's not through," Bush observed. Bush headed back to his podium, on the beach of the Black Sea at Basescu's picturesque retreat.

The Romanian president took a few moments to comment about an important issue in his country, the availability of visas for people to visit the U.S.

Then — finished for real this time — the two leaders took their stroll by the water.
